olvidooblivion

Olvido translates to "oblivion" or "forgetfulness". It is a powerful and poetic word that suggests something more profound than simply forgetting.

In the song, Karol G sings that what she had with her ex "se perdió en el olvido" (was lost in oblivion). This phrase creates a dramatic image of the past not just being forgotten, but completely disappearing into nothingness, marking a definitive and final end to the relationship.

Have you ever had an ex who just wouldn't get the hint? Colombian superstar Karol G has, and she wrote this fantastic Reggaeton track about it. "Casi Nada" is the perfect song for when you're completely over someone and they're still telling people you're obsessed with them. Karol G shuts that down immediately, asking her ex, "¿Por qué insistes en mentir? / Si tú eres quien me necesita" (Why do you insist on lying? / If you're the one who needs me). She makes it clear she's moved on to bigger and better things.

The whole feeling of the song is about taking your power back. She says that since she left, her life has been "Felicidad en vez de amargura" (Happiness instead of bitterness). The message is simple and strong: what they had is gone, lost to the past. As she repeats in the chorus, "No queda nada, no queda casi nada" (There's nothing left, there's almost nothing left). It's a final, confident goodbye to a relationship that wasn't working.

Carolina Giraldo Navarro, known professionally as Karol G, is a Colombian singer-songwriter born on February 14, 1991, in Medellín, Colombia. She is regarded as one of the most influential artists in reggaeton and urban pop, with a career spanning since 2006. Karol G has earned numerous awards including a Grammy, six Latin Grammys, and five Billboard Music Awards.

Karol G rose to international fame with hits like "Ahora Me Llama", "Tusa", and her record-breaking album Mañana Será Bonito, the first Spanish-language album by a female artist to debut at No. 1 on the U.S. Billboard 200. She blends reggaeton, urban pop, and Latin R&B with powerful vocals and empowering lyrics. Beyond music, Karol G is recognized for breaking barriers for women in Latin urban music and continues to shape the genre worldwide.
